This is a very low result :) I don't know your machine or the parameters you used with postmark but even FreeBSD on two striped 7.5 kRPM drives can achieve ~~ 110 tps (so ~~ 50 for a single drive). In the same circumstances and with the right file system - reiserfs in this case - Linux can achieve close to 900 tps (170 tps with ext3). This is the kind of difference I am talking about. A change of 4 tps to 6 tps is not generally useful.
